Transaction ff62b662cfd6a7635ba64c528b2ed938e2571a52069728491fae6822bb2a094e
1 Input
1 Output
-
ff62b662cfd6a7635ba64c528b2ed938e2571a52069728491fae6822bb2a094e:0
- value
- 50362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be5f21e616ee8d2e5aabf2d0005f072ddaacec2d OP_EQUAL
- address
- 3K3cGubwjQazW5QMXN6aN5n8RWhMyNQ8qN